#98c50c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98c50c is composed of 59.6% red, 77.3%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 74.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 41%. #98c50c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#318b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

Shades and Tints of #98c50c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c01 is the darkest color, while #fdfff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#98c50c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6d64 is the less saturated color, while #9ccd04 is the most saturated one.
